Is Channahon, IL Safe?

The A+ grade indicates that the rate of crime is much lower than that of the average US city. Channahon ranks in the 96th percentile for safety, meaning it is safer than 96% of cities but less safe than 4%. This analysis applies only to Channahon's official city boundaries. See the table below for nearby cities.

The crime rate in Channahon is 9.861 per 1,000 residents in the typical year. Channahon Residents generally consider the west part of the city to be the safest. Your chance of being a victim of crime in Channahon varies by neighborhood - ranging from 1 in 37 in the southeast neighborhoods to 1 in 155 in the west.

When looking at total crime counts (rather than per capita rates), the central parts of Channahon, IL see the most incidents - about 43 per year. In contrast, the southeast part of the city has the fewest, with approximately 0 crimes annually.

The Cost of Crime™ in Channahon, IL

The total projected cost of crime in Channahon for 2025 is $3,115,119. This translates to approximately $202 per resident and $632 per household. On average, crime-related costs account for 0.4% of the median household income in Channahon. These figures reflect only tangible costs, which include the following:
  1. Criminal justice system costs (law enforcement, courts, and imprisonment): 53.8%
  2. Direct costs to victims (damaged property, medical expenses, and lost wages): 32.3%
  3. Lost economic contribution from offenders (time in prison or repeat offenses): 13.8%

The Intangible Cost of Crime in Channahon, IL

CrimeGrade primarily focuses on tangible costs, but the true impact of crime extends beyond economic. Pain and suffering for victims and their families are difficult to quantify, but research-based methodologies help estimate these effects. Using these methodologies, we calculate that the intangible cost of crime in Channahon totals $10,344,097 ($670 per resident). When added to the tangible costs, this brings the total estimated cost of crime to $13,459,216 ($872 per resident). All Cost of Crime facts are based on scholarly research done on the cost of crime. Interpreting the Crime Maps

When interpreting the Channahon crime map, keep in mind that crime rates are measured per resident. Areas with high visitor traffic, such as shopping districts, may appear to have higher crime rates simply because more crimes occur where people gather - even if few residents live there. For example, the central part of the city has more retail establishments, which can artificially inflate crime rates in that area. Red areas on the map do not necessarily mean a neighborhood is unsafe for residents.

More issues arise with places like airports, parks, and schools. Major airports always look like high-crime locations due to the large number of people and the low population nearby. Parks and designated recreational areas, of which Channahon has 2, have the same problem. Of Channahon’s 15,431 residents, few live near recreational areas. Because many people visit, crime rates may appear higher even for safe parks. Crime occurs where people gather, whether they live there or not. Before assuming an area is unsafe, consider both per-capita crime rates and total crime counts, as well as the types of destinations nearby.
